There were few surprises in wide-moat Berkshire Hathaway's first-quarter 13-F filing. CEO Warren Buffett had already announced that Berkshire put new money to work in Amazon.com during the quarter, noting that it was one of his lieutenants who purchased the shares, which rings true given that the position size, which cost an estimated $800 million, fell below the $1 billion-plus position size we normally see with stocks Buffett is backing. Wide-moat-rated Berkshire Hathaway released first-quarter results May 4 ahead of its annual meeting that were more or less in line with our expectations. First-quarter revenue, which now includes unrealized (as well as realized) gains/losses from the firm's investments and derivatives portfolios, increased 60.5% year over year to $81.0 billion. In a sign that the Bank of Berkshire remains open, no-moat Occidental Petroleum announced April 30 that it has procured $10 billion in funding from wide-moat Berkshire Hathaway in connection with the financing it has put together as part of its unsolicited bid for no-moat Anadarko Petroleum.
